1. Choose the Right Type of Charity Auction
There are different types of charity auctions, each with its own unique benefits. The key is choosing the right one for your audience and fundraising goals.
- Live Auctions: These are in-person events where an auctioneer engages bidders in real-time, often generating high-energy and competitive bidding.
- Silent Auctions: Items are displayed at events, and participants place written bids without the influence of an auctioneer. This format works especially well for formal events and gala-style fundraisers
- Online Auctions: With the rise of digital fundraising, online auctions allow bidders to participate from anywhere in the world, increasing your reach and engagement.
2. Secure High-Value Auction Items
To ensure a successful charity auction, you must offer high quality and sought after auction prizes. Take into account the people attending your auction, the theme, and what might be most desirable for them. As a guide, consider a mix of exclusive, high-value items such as:
- VIP event tickets and experiences
- Travel and luxury getaways
- Signed memorabilia from celebrities or athletes
- Private dining experiences with renowned chefs
- Custom artwork or one-of-a-kind collectibles

3. Use Technology to your Advantage
Incorporating modern technology can enhance each charity event’s participation as well as increase the bidding activity. Some of the most effective tech solutions include:
- Mobile Bidding Platforms: These enable those participating to bid in real-time via their smartphones, keeping the engagement high throughout the event.
- Live Streaming for Virtual Auctions: If hosting an online event, live streaming allows bidders to feel connected and involved, adding to their experience.
- Automated Bid Tracking: Platforms that update bids instantly help maintain momentum and excitement.
4. Promote Your Charity Auction Effectively
A successful fundraising auction requires a strong marketing strategy. Utilise these promotional tactics to boost attendance and bidding:
- Social Media Campaigns: Create buzz on platforms like Instagram, Facebook, and LinkedIn by sharing sneak peeks of auction items.
- Email Invitations & Newsletters: Keep past and potential donors informed about the event’s details and highlight key items up for bid.
- Partnerships & Influencer Endorsements: Leverage influential supporters or local celebrities to spread awareness and draw more participants.
5. Make Bidding Fun and Competitive
Encouraging competitive bidding can significantly increase your auction’s fundraising potential. Consider these tactics:
- Set Starting Bids strategically: Too high and bidders may hesitate, too low and you might undersell valuable items.
- Encourage Friendly Competition: Use leaderboards or announce top bidders throughout the event to motivate more participation.
- Offer Buy-It-Now Options: For those who don’t want to risk losing an item, setting a premium “buy-it-now” price can boost revenue.
6. Follow Up and Show Gratitude
When all prizes have been auctioned off, it is very important to make a final announcement and to acknowledge all donors, bidders, and sponsors. Create and send personalised thank-you emails, highlight success stories on social media, and provide updates on how the funds will be used. This helps build long-lasting relationships and ensures continued support for future charity auctions.
